According to Wikipedia, Felix Lewandowsky was a German dermatologist. Biography In 1902, he earned his doctorate at the University of Strassburg. From 1903 to 1907, he worked at the dermatological clinic in Bern, where he served as an assistant to Josef Jadassohn . Afterwards, he returned to his hometown of Hamburg, where he worked in dermatologist Eduard Arning’s department at St. Georg's Hospital. In 1917, he was appointed director of the dermatological clinic at Basel. While at Basel, he was the author of works on leprosy.
